About our Timeless Men's Cotton Submariner Sweater
The submariner sweater gained its cult following from being a core uniform of navy personnel during the world wars. Sturdy, oversized and built to last the roll neck would mean that the wearer is protected from all the elements, and the knit can withstand the harshest of conditions. The added benefit of cotton in this case is that cotton does not pill, so it is pretty durable.
Cotton is great choice for mild days as its breathable and does not insulate as much as wool.
